KA2139
VIDEO AMPLIFIER FOR MONITOR
3 CHANNEL R.G.B VIDEO AMPLIFIER
28-DIP-600A
The KA2l39 is a monolithic integrated circuit for processing
the R,G,B video in high resolution CRT display.
It contains 3 channel video amplifier, black level clamp
comparator for brightness control and DC control attenuator
for contrast control, this device is suitable for monitor.
FUNCTIONS
· R. G. B amplifier
· Contrast control
· Clamp & brIghtness circuit
· Vref. circuit
FEATURES
· 3 Channel R.G.B video amplifier (f.-3DB=7OMHz:Typ)
· Superior linearity contrast control
· Black level clamp comparator for
brightness control
· Built-in clamp gate circuit to operate the
clamp comparator at black level
· Vref 2.4V bandgap circuit
